What to Look For: Key Features of a Portable Knife Sharpener

When you’re shopping, keep these important features in mind. They make a big difference in how well a sharpener works.

  • Multiple Sharpening Stages: Good sharpeners have more than one step. The first stage might be for repairing nicks or sharpening a very dull blade. The next stages refine the edge, making it super sharp. Some even have a final stage for polishing.
  • V-Groove or Angle Guides: These help you hold your knife at the correct angle. This is super important for getting a sharp edge without damaging your knife.
  • Non-Slip Base: Safety first! A sharpener with a base that stays put on your counter or table prevents slips.
  • Compact and Lightweight: Since it’s “portable,” it should be easy to pack in a bag or store in a drawer.
  • Durability: You want a sharpener that will last. Look for sturdy construction.
Important Materials: What Your Sharpener is Made Of

The materials used in a sharpener affect its performance and lifespan.

  • Sharpening Surfaces:
    • Diamond: This is the hardest natural substance. Diamond sharpeners are very effective and can sharpen almost any type of steel quickly. They are great for repairing damaged edges.
    • Ceramic: Ceramic rods are good for honing and putting a very fine edge on a knife. They work well for regular touch-ups.
    • Tungsten Carbide: This is a very hard metal. Carbide sharpeners are aggressive and good for quickly sharpening very dull knives. However, they can remove more metal than other materials, so they are best used sparingly.
  • Body/Housing: Most sharpeners have a body made of strong plastic. Some higher-end models might use metal. Look for a plastic that feels solid and not cheap.
